Top Designer Handbag Brands in the World

While trends come and go, some brands have cemented their place in the world of luxury handbags. Here are a few of the most iconic names:

  • Louis Vuitton: Known for its signature monogram and timeless pieces like the Neverfull and Speedy.

  • Chanel: The Classic Flap Bag and Boy Bag are staples in luxury fashion, representing elegance and legacy.

  • Hermès: The Birkin and Kelly bags are the epitome of exclusivity and are often viewed as status symbols.

  • Gucci: From bold prints to sleek leather designs, Gucci bags blend modern aesthetics with heritage.

  • Prada: A favorite for those who prefer understated luxury and functional elegance.

How to Choose the Right Designer Handbag

Selecting the perfect designer handbag requires more than just liking how it looks. Here are a few factors to consider:

1. Purpose & Lifestyle

Think about where and how often you’ll use the bag. A tote is ideal for work, while a clutch may be better for formal events.

2. Material

Leather, suede, canvas, or exotic skins — each material affects the durability, appearance, and price of the bag.

3. Size

From mini crossbodies to oversized totes, the size should suit your needs and your frame for a balanced look.

4. Resale Value

Some bags, like the Hermès Birkin or Chanel Classic Flap, hold or even increase in value over time.

5. Authenticity

Always purchase from authorized retailers or certified resellers to avoid counterfeit products.

How to Take Care of Your Luxury Handbag

Proper care ensures your handbag stays in pristine condition for years:

  • Store it in a dust bag and keep its shape by stuffing it when not in use.

  • Avoid overloading the bag to prevent stretching and wear.

  • Clean it regularly with appropriate products, especially for leather and suede.

  • Keep it away from direct sunlight and moisture to prevent discoloration.
